§ 34-26-52 — Manner of making anatomical gift before donor's death.

South Dakota·Title 34 PUBLIC HEALTH AND SAFETY·Ch. 34-24C CUSTODY AND DISPOSITION OF BODIES AND BODY PARTS
(a)A donor may make an anatomical gift:
(1)By checking a box on the driver license or identification card application authorizing a statement or symbol indicating that the donor has made an anatomical gift to be imprinted on the donor's driver license or identification card. The issuance of a driver license or identification card with a donor designation completes the donation process and is effective unless the donor requests removal of the donor designation;
(2)In a will;
(3)During a terminal illness or injury of the donor, by any form of communication addressed to at least two adults, at least one of whom is a disinterested witness; or (4) As provided in paragraph (b).
